my ipod touch 2g's home button was being slow-to-unresponsive, saw this suggestion and tried it - it seems to work.

1) open an app like weather or stocks (something that came with ios)
2) hold the power button until "slide to power off" appears
3) let go of the power button
4) push and hold the home button until the "slide..." message disappears. This took awhile on the ipod touch, so be patient
